Question : For the annexation of which Indian Kingdom, the "Doctrine of lapse" was not followed?

Option 1: Satara

Option 2: Nagpur

Option 3: Jhansi

Option 4: Punjab

Team Careers360 26th Jan, 2024

Correct Answer: Punjab


Solution : The correct answer is Punjab.

In 1848, Dalhousie unveiled a plan dubbed the "Doctrine of Lapse". If a king did not have a natural successor, the British would take control of the kingdom under this policy. It prohibits the adoption of sons. The Doctrine

Question : Select the most appropriate synonym of the given word.

Artful

Option 1: Prudent

Option 2: Benign

Option 3: Ignorant

Option 4: Crafty

Team Careers360 27th Jan, 2024

Correct Answer: Crafty


Solution : The correct choice will be the fourth option.

Artful: It means clever, skilful, or adept cunningly or deceptively; characterized by cunning or trickery.

Crafty: It means clever deceptively or slyly.

Question : Who among the following received the Nobel Prize in Chemistry in 1936 for 'studying the molecular structure through the investigation of dipole moments and the diffraction of X-rays and electrons in gases'?

Option 1: Arnold Sommerfeld

Option 2: Peter Debye

Option 3: Paul Scherrer

Option 4: Erich Huckel

Team Careers360 26th Jan, 2024

Correct Answer: Peter Debye


Solution : The correct answer is Peter Debye.
